Scott designed much of Reelate's initial look while Jay built connections between community supporters, web hosts, and filmmakers.  Rudd developed the workshop program, but all three of the founders helped our storytellers build their stories *and* worked on stories of their own. 

 

The real perspiration is all the effort and energy that our storytellers -- from the first workshop and all of the storytellers that have joined us since then -- invest in making this micro-documentaries. 

In 2005, Scott Meier and Jay Oldaker invited Andrew Rudd to join them in a storytelling / filmmaking / webtrepeneurial enterprise.  

 

The three of them were inspired to use stories to help connect us to where we live.

 

With an ARTS IN STARK grant in hand, and the generous sponsorship of Malone University, the first Reelate Workshop was born.
